Second Step - Social Emotional Learning
We continued our units on Emotion Management in Grade 5 and Developing a Positive Sense of Self in Grade 6. Please find a brief summary of next week's lesson along with a conversation prompt that may open the door to some great dialogue with your child.
Grade 5: Making a Change
Summary
In this week’s lesson, your child will practice identifying two changes they could make in a recurring personal situation to manage their strong emotions.
Try This at Home
Ask your child to tell you about a situation at home that causes them to feel strong emotions, like anger or stress. Ask them what they could change about the situation to better manage their emotions. Talk about what you can do to help them implement the change.
Grade 6: Making Decisions
Summary: In this week’s lesson, your child will learn how to use guiding principles when making a decision. This can help your child make decisions they feel good about.
Question: Tell your child about a tough decision you’ve made. Share what you think about when you’re making decisions. Ask your child to describe a tough decision they’ve made.

🏃🏽♀️ Girls on the Run and Heart & Sole: Registration is now open for the Spring Season of Girls on the Run (GOTR) and Heart & Sole! Girls on the Run (Grades 3-5) and Heart & Sole (Grades 6-8) are more than just running programs—they empower girls through engaging lessons that blend physical activity with essential life skills. Each season builds confidence, fosters friendships, and culminates in an exciting 5K celebration! Practice begins on March 31st @ Center School. Grades 3-5 practice on Monday & Wednesday. Grades 6-8 practice on Monday. Don’t miss out on this incredible opportunity for your child to grow, run, and have fun!
